Preserving Memories: Exploring the Evolution of Camera Design

From cumbersome brass contraptions to sleek electronic marvels, the evolution of camera design is a intriguing tale. Early cameramen relied on large-format plates and intricate mechanisms to capture fleeting moments, often needing hours of setup and meticulous development. The advent of film revolutionized the process, making photography more accessible. Developments such as the 35mm format and rangefinders further democratized photography, placing the power to create images in the hands of the masses. Today, with the rise of pocket cameras, image capture is nearly instantaneous, discerning the lines camera industrial between photographer and everyday user.
